Abstract
A new cultivar of hybrid Echinacea plant named ‘JS Engeltje’ characterized by its upright growth habit with strong stems that don't flop, its healthy foliage, floriferous and long flowering habit; blooming from July to November with inflorescences that emerge one after another (rather than simultaneously), its inflorescences that bloom at different heights to give the plant a unique wild look, its inflorescences with ray florets that are purple-pink and white in color (bicolor), and its high endurance to wind, cold, heat and sun.
